The four temperament theory is a proto-psychological theory which suggests that there are four fundamental personality types: sanguine, choleric, melancholic, and phlegmatic. Flat Characters •Flat characters are minor characters in a work of fiction who do not undergo substantial change or growth in the course of a story.
